Архив рубрики: CentOS

Раньше не работал с этой операционкой. Времена меняются и она попала в круг моих интересов. Вот о ней и буду писать

Оптимизация WordPress на NGinx + php-fpm с помощью Varnish

Время ответа современных сайтов влияет не только на удобство для пользователей, но и повышает позицию сайта в поисковых системах. Таким образом чем быстрее пользователь или поисковый робот получит всю страничку тем лучше Одним из решений является кеширование страниц на уровне web сервера. В этой публикации рассмотрим установку и конфигурацию программного продукта Varnish на сервере под… Читать далее »

Установка системы e-mail рассылки phpList

PHPList — система управления email рассылками с открытым исходным кодом написанная на языке PHP, что очевидно из названия Разработчики рекомендуют отключить SELinux # vim /etc/sysconfig/selinux И меняем значение на disabled SELINUX=enforced -> SELINUX=disabled Устанавливаем необходимый компонент. Подразумевается, что базовая настройка WEB-сервера уже выполнена # yum install unzip Скачиваем сам phplist и распаковываем # wget http://prdownloads.sourceforge.net/phplist/phplist-3.2.4.zip… Читать далее »

DKIM подпись для Postfix на CentOS

Наверное никому из нас не нравится, когда наши письма попадают в СПАМ. Для того что бы минимизировать вероятность попадания в СПАМ нужно соблюдать ряд правил. Далее мы рассмотрим одно из этих правил. Основные причины попадания корреспонденции в СПАМ: 1) Почтовый сервер используется как open relay; 2) IP адрес отправителя или сервера находится в чёрном списке;… Читать далее »

Проксировали, проксировали и выпроксировали. SOCKS прокси на CentOS

Служба proxy — это сетевой сервис позволяющий перенаправлять запросы к другим сетевым службам Использоваться может для обхода блокировок, анонимизации, сокрытия айпи и тому подобное. В качестве инструмента я использую хорошо проверенный, легковесный и стабильный прокси сервер 3proxy. Принцип работы довольно прост — служба принимает на себя любой запрос и маскирует его, будто этот запрос был… Читать далее »

Redmine 3 + Unicorn + Nginx на CentOS 7

Update: Доступна новая более проработанная версия. Эта инструкция требует доработки. Рекомендую ознакомится В каждом более-менее крупном предприятии настаёт момент, когда уже нельзя запоминать кто из сотрудников связан с конкретным клиентом или с отдельным проектом клиента. Именно в это время предпринимателю необходимо задуматься о выборе системы управления проектами. Очевидно, что в данном случае минимальными требованиями будут:… Читать далее »

MongoDB и адекватная репликация с Replica Set

MongoBD документо-ориентированная СУБД с JSON-подобными схемами данных Для установки первым делом необходимо добавить официальный репозиторий продукта # vim /etc/yum.repos.d/mongodb.repo [mongodb] name=MongoDB Repository baseurl=http://downloads-distro.mongodb.org/repo/redhat/os/x86_64/ gpgcheck=0 enabled=1 Устанавливаем, запускаем и проверяем работоспособность сервера # yum install mongo-10gen mongo-10gen-server # systemctl start mongod # netstat -lntpu | grep mongo tcp 0 0 127.0.0.1:27017 0.0.0.0:* LISTEN 13709/mongod Основной задачей… Читать далее »

Fail2ban — на шаг впереди брутфорсеров

Безопасность — наше всё. Мы разлогиниваемся из мессенджеров и страниц социальных сетей на чужих компьютерах. Мы не хотим, что бы кто то завладел нашим акаунтом и данными. И пока мы этого не хотим какой то злодей подбирает пароль к нашему серверу. Вот и я на одном из своих серверов увидел вот такое: There were 228… Читать далее »